Copernicus Park, Milwaukee, WI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Copernicus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Copernicus Park Studio Apartments | $991 | $900 | $1,102 |
| Copernicus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,326 | $899 | $1,855 |
| Copernicus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,607 | $1,125 | $2,576 |
| Copernicus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,011 | $1,599 | $2,773 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Copernicus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,923 | $1,675 | $2,095 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,649 | $2,395 | $3,000 |
